After having lost a blowout in their previous game against Denmark, Redan was happy to have turned things around on Saturday. They narrowly escaped with a victory as the team sidled past the Archer Tigers 6-5. For Redan, this counts as revenge for the 10-3 defeat Archer walked away with the last time they faced one another back in February of 2017.
Matthew Evans was a major factor no matter where he played. He tossed five innings while giving up just two earned runs off three hits. Evans was also solid in the batter's box, scoring a run and stealing two bases while going 1-for-4.
In other batting news, Tyrell Wyatt and Derek Peoples did most of the damage at the plate: Wyatt scored two runs while going 2-for-4, while Peoples went 2-for-3 with two stolen bases. Peoples has been hot recently, having posted at least one stolen base the last three times he's played.
Redan's win bumped their record up to 19-3. As for Archer, their loss dropped their record down to 14-10.
Redan didn't take long to hit the field again: they've already played their next game, a 16-0 victory vs. Eagle's Landing Christian Academy on the 9th. Archer has also already played their next contest, an 8-3 defeat against Parkview on the 8th.
